Best Training Methods for Stubborn Pets

Training your pet is one of the most rewarding parts of being a pet parent. But what if your furball is a little too independent—or downright stubborn? Whether your dog refuses to sit or your cat acts like you’re invisible, success is still possible. All you need is patience, consistency, and the right training approach. Let’s dive into the best ways to guide even the most strong-willed pets.

Why Do Pets Act “Stubborn”?

Before labeling your pet as hard-headed, it helps to understand the “why.” Pets rarely ignore us just to be difficult. Common reasons include:

Weak motivation: The reward isn’t exciting enough.

Confusion: They don’t fully understand the cue or signal.

Past experiences: Fear, inconsistent training, or poor timing in the past can hold them back.

Independent nature: Some breeds—dogs and cats alike—are simply more strong-willed.

The good news? With the right training style, every pet can learn and thrive.

1. Positive Reinforcement Training

The golden rule of pet training is reward good ...
... behavior.

How it works: When your pet does the right thing, reward them immediately with a treat, toy, or praise.

Why it works: Pets quickly connect good behavior with something they love.

Pro tip: Find what truly motivates your pet. Some love food rewards, while others live for playtime or affection.

2. Consistency Matters

Stubborn pets need clear, predictable rules.

Use the same command words every time.

Make sure all family members follow the same routine.

Train in short, regular sessions instead of long, draining ones.

3. Try Clicker Training

A clicker creates a sharp, consistent sound that marks the exact moment your pet gets it right.

Click as soon as they follow the command.

Give a reward immediately.

Repeat until they associate the sound with success.

This method works for both dogs and cats, making learning faster and more fun.

4. Break Commands Into Small Steps

Big tasks can feel overwhelming to stubborn pets. Instead, make training bite-sized:

Start with simple steps (like holding a “stay” for 2 seconds).

Reward every small win.

Gradually build toward the full behavior.

5. Stay Calm and Patient

Your mood shapes your pet’s response.

Stay relaxed and avoid frustration.

Never yell, punish, or use shock collars—fear blocks learning.

Always finish sessions with a win, even if it’s a small one.

6. Get Professional Support if Needed

Sometimes, a little expert guidance can make all the difference.

Dog trainers help with leash pulling, jumping, or general obedience.

Cat behaviorists work on litter box issues, scratching, or aggression.

Group classes give dogs social practice and strengthen your bond.

Final Thoughts

Training a strong-willed pet isn’t about forcing them into obedience—it’s about building trust, setting clear expectations, and rewarding effort. With patience, positivity, and persistence, even the most stubborn pup or kitty can transform into a well-mannered, happy companion. One small step at a time, your determined pet will learn to listen, cooperate, and shine.
